Air Travel

Air travel refers to the act of transporting individuals or goods using an aircraft, typically involving commercial airlines, private planes, or cargo aircraft. It encompasses various aspects such as booking flights, airport procedures, in-flight experiences, and regulations governing air travel. Air travel is a key component of the global transportation system, allowing for rapid movement across vast distances and facilitating international trade and tourism. It includes both domestic flights, which operate within a single country, and international flights, which connect different countries. The industry is characterized by various stakeholders, including airlines, airport operators, air traffic control, and regulatory bodies.
